Dijon mustard 2 Tbls. chunky peanut butter 1/2 tsp. ground ginger 1 1/2 Tbls. cornstarch mixed with 1 1/2 Tbls. cold water 15 oz. can whole kernel corn - drained 1/2 cup sliced shiitake mushrooms 1 cup snow pea pods 30 cooked shrimp - peeled, deveined, tails removed 4 cups cooked white rice In a saucepan, bring salsa, honey, soy sauce, mustard, peanut butter, and ginger to a slow boil, stirring occasionally. -Stir cornstarch/water mixture into pan and cook, stirring constantly, until thickened. -Gently stir in the corn, mushrooms, pea pods, and shrimp; simmer for 2 minutes. -Serve over hot rice. Salsa [left]14 oz. can stewed tomatoes - chopped 2-3 green onions - minced 1 lrg. ripe tomato - cored, diced 1 tsp. canned green chopped chilies - drained 1/2 tsp. salt 1/2 tsp. black pepper hot sauce - to taste[/left] [left]Combine ingredients in a saucepan. -Bring to a boil; boil hard for 1 minute; remove from heat at once. -Pour half the mixture into the blender and puree, then return to pan. -Refrigerate in tightly covered container to use within a few weeks.[/left] [signature] |
